阅读量:4
在Ubuntu上安装和配置PostgreSQL可以分为以下几个步骤:
安装PostgreSQL
- 更新系统软件包列表:
sudo apt update
- 安装PostgreSQL服务器和客户端:
sudo apt install postgresql postgresql-contrib
- 启动PostgreSQL服务:
sudo systemctl start postgresql
- 设置PostgreSQL服务开机自启:
sudo systemctl enable postgresql
配置PostgreSQL
-
修改配置文件:
- 配置文件通常位于
/etc/postgresql/,其中/main/postgresql.conf 是安装的PostgreSQL版本。 - 打开配置文件进行编辑:
sudo nano /etc/postgresql//main/postgresql.conf - 修改以下配置项:
listen_addresses:设置为'*'以允许所有IP地址连接到PostgreSQL服务器。port:确保端口号为默认的5432。max_connections:根据需求调整最大连接数。
- 保存并关闭文件。
- 配置文件通常位于
-
创建数据库和用户:
- 切换到
postgres用户:sudo su - postgres - 创建新的数据库:
create database mydatabase; - 创建新的用户,并为其分配权限:
create user myuser with password 'mypassword'; grant all privileges on database mydatabase to myuser; - 退出
postgres用户:exit
- 切换到
-
配置远程访问:
- 编辑
/etc/postgresql/文件:/main/pg_hba.conf sudo nano /etc/postgresql//main/pg_hba.conf - 添加以下内容以允许远程连接:
host all all 0.0.0.0/0 md5 - 保存并关闭文件。
- 编辑
-
重启PostgreSQL服务:
sudo systemctl restart postgresql
验证安装
安装完成后,可以通过以下命令验证PostgreSQL是否成功安装:
psql -U myuser -d mydatabase
输入密码后,如果成功登录,则说明安装和配置成功。
安全设置
为了提高安全性,可以进行以下配置:
- 限制PostgreSQL服务仅通过本地连接或特定的网络接口。
- 为数据库用户设置复杂的密码。
- 定期更新PostgreSQL以修复安全漏洞。
参考链接
以上步骤涵盖了在Ubuntu上安装和配置PostgreSQL的基本流程,包括安装、配置、安全设置和验证。根据具体需求,您可能还需要进行进一步的性能优化和配置调整。
以上就是关于“Ubuntu PostgreSQL如何安装与配置”的相关介绍,筋斗云是国内较早的云主机应用的服务商,拥有10余年行业经验,提供丰富的云服务器、租用服务器等相关产品服务。云服务器资源弹性伸缩,主机vCPU、内存性能强悍、超高I/O速度、故障秒级恢复;电子化备案,提交快速,专业团队7×24小时服务支持!
简单好用、高性价比云服务器租用链接:https://www.jindouyun.cn/product/cvm